Jack Barnaby will have a 13-man tennis squad on hand to meet Bowdoin at 3:45 p.m. today on the Soldiers Field courts.
The same singles group that shut out Springfield 6 to 0 last Saturday will play today. If his singles players take all their matches, Barnaby may decide to use his lower men in the doubles.
John Rauh will again go at the number one spot. Charlie Ufford will play at number two and Art French at three. Gene Mann, Don Bossart, and Alex Haegler will be four, five, and six.
Haegler still has a touch of "tennis elbow." If he decides he is not ready to go today, Barnaby will use Dave Watts in the number six spot.
